Output 5698413ab6288c80cbb8482a38b5eb9924756ab1f3446a70af9ec31b9ab83966:1

value
800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43cc0da90cfddb5e0a274ab1753200bc5be92fb5 OP_EQUAL
address
37sVeGknPHkFENLvRa236qB5uMp6fABJbz
transaction
5698413ab6288c80cbb8482a38b5eb9924756ab1f3446a70af9ec31b9ab83966
spent
true